From 2014 to 2023, the sold production of gas turbines in Italy saw a notable decline marked by significant year-on-year fluctuations. By 2023, the production value stood at 0.49534 Billion Euros. Key year-on-year changes included drastic drops in production from 2016 to 2021, with especially steep declines in 2019 and 2020. A rebound occurred in 2022 with a substantial increase of 566.54%, stabilizing somewhat in 2023 with a 13.25% rise. The compound annual growth rate (CAGR) over the last 5 years up to 2023 was -4.47%.
Future trends from 2024 to 2028 indicate a moderate decline, with a forecasted 5-year CAGR of -2.07%, suggesting an overall 9.91% decrease in production value over this period.
